Job description

The AI/ML Engineer will participate in building, documenting, and refactoring production-grade AI/ML pipelines, model integration layers, and scalable features that grow with business needs., * You partner with product, design, data, and infrastructure teams to integrate AI/ML capabilities and intelligent services into application workflows.

  • You participate in on-call support rotation for production ML services, if necessary.
  • You actively participate in team meetings: sharing knowledge on emerging AI trends, asking questions, and challenging assumptions.
  • You actively help your team meet their commitments.
  • You are open to constructive feedback from teammates and management.

Requirements

  • Proven track record of writing maintainable code, including unit/integration tests, evaluation benchmarks, and readable code.
  • Expertise with learning new frameworks, algorithms, and technical stacks quickly.
  • Familiarity with our tech stack:
  • AI/ML & Data: Python, PyTorch / TensorFlow, Hugging Face, LangChain / LlamaIndex, Vector DBs (e.g., Pinecone, Qdrant, pgvector)
  • MLOps & Infrastructure: Docker, Kubernetes, MLflow / Weights & Biases, Cloud ML Platforms (AWS SageMaker, GCP Vertex AI, etc.)
  • Backend & API: Python, Go, Node.js, GraphQL, ElasticSearch, and Postgres, * At least 3 years of professional experience building and deploying software systems, with direct experience integrating, fine-tuning, or operating AI/ML models in production environments.
  • Deep proficiency with Python and standard ML libraries (e.g., PyTorch, NumPy, Pandas, Scikit-learn, Hugging Face).
  • Hands-on experience with LLMs, RAG architectures, prompt engineering, or traditional ML model pipelines and inference serving.
  • Ability to design and implement robust APIs and backend microservices in Python (bonus if experienced with Go or Node.js).
  • Professional experience working with RDBMSs, NoSQL DBs, and Vector Databases.
  • Demonstrated participation in the successful deployment, monitoring, and scaling of machine learning workloads and production code.
